Unveiling Software: An Introduction to its Inner Workings

Software, the invisible force driving our digital world, often feels like a enigma. But grasping its inner workings doesn't require a degree in computer science. At its core, software is a set of commands that tell a computer what to do. These instructions are written in languages that humans can understand, and they form the basis of everything from simple calculators to complex software.

  • By breaking down software into its fundamental components, we can achieve a clearer perspective of how it operates.
  • Algorithms form the heart of software, providing step-by-step solutions to specific problems
  • Data, the raw material that software processes, is organized in various ways.

Demystifying software empowers us to communicate with technology more effectively. It allows us to appreciate the sophistication behind our digital experiences and opens doors to building our own software solutions.
